Will Weatherford elected new USF Board of Trustees chair
Will Weatherford will serve as the new chair of the ²ÝÝ®ÊÓÆµ Board of Trustees, following his unanimous selection by board members during a meeting held today. In the same meeting, Mike Griffin was unanimously chosen to serve as the board’s new vice chair. Both the chair and vice chair terms are for two years and take effect July 1, 2021.
